Theoretical Analysis

MedKoo Cat#: 593096

Name: Aversin

CAS#: 34080-91-6

Chemical Formula: C20H16O7

Exact Mass: 368.0896

Molecular Weight: 368.34

Elemental Analysis: C, 65.22; H, 4.38; O, 30.40
